Masaki Kawakami is a scholar working on Pulmonary and Respiratory Medicine, Epidemiology and Molecular Biology. According to data from OpenAlex, Masaki Kawakami has authored 16 papers receiving a total of 604 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Pulmonary and Respiratory Medicine, 5 papers in Epidemiology and 3 papers in Molecular Biology. Recurrent topics in Masaki Kawakami's work include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(2 papers), Pneumonia and Respiratory Infections (2 papers) and Chronic Kidney Disease and Diabetes (2 papers). Masaki Kawakami is often cited by papers focused on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(2 papers), Pneumonia and Respiratory Infections (2 papers) and Chronic Kidney Disease and Diabetes (2 papers). Masaki Kawakami collaborates with scholars based in Japan, United States and Germany. Masaki Kawakami's co-authors include Hisashi Tsutsumi, M. Fukushima, H Abe, Shinichiro Kurosawa, Masanori Mori, Maiko Hirai, Toshiyuki Hosokawa, Masaaki Kurasaki, Takeshi Saito and Yoshio Sakamoto and has published in prestigious journals such as Blood, PLoS ONE and Scientific Reports.
